Home Appraiser cost in Columbus, GA
A typical Home Appraiser figure in Columbus is about $420 per appraisal, about 16% below the national figure of $500.
Typical cost
Typical in Columbus
$420
per appraisal
- On the low end
- $294
- On the high end
- $630
Estimated from national price data, adjusted for the cost of living in Columbus. Not a quote.

Questions people ask
Home Appraiser in Columbus: what does it cost?
In Columbus, GA, Home Appraiser typically costs about $420 per appraisal, with most prices between $294 and $630.
Why is Columbus lower than the national price?
Prices in Columbus run about 16% below the national average. This estimate scales the national figure by that difference in local cost of living.
Is this a quote?
No. It is an estimate built from national price data and local cost of living. A local pro will price your actual job.
